I currently have a first edition xbox with a 20gb harddrive that is full and showing signs of being about to die. I want to pick up one of the 60gb hdds and transfer my profile and saves over to the new box. Is that possible? I know the 120gb one comes with a transfer cable but the 60gb one does not. I was also under the impression that you cant just put the info on a flash stick and move it because of the way that MS encodes the USB port.

Has anyone done this yet?

Here's how I did it.

Go to gamestop, buy a used 360 memory card (you can return it within 7 days, no questions asked). Use the memory card to transfer all the saves. Return the memory card for a full refund.
